Transaction 58dbd3fbb20605d9cb2407ceb301614576e065098d73ffc24fb618932b98a539

1 Input
2 Outputs
  • 58dbd3fbb20605d9cb2407ceb301614576e065098d73ffc24fb618932b98a539:0
  • value  1000000
    address  2NBMEXGch7uH591e76dxdxr3uWKnLydjwCL
  • 58dbd3fbb20605d9cb2407ceb301614576e065098d73ffc24fb618932b98a539:1
  • value  2099693
    address  2MvwDmsrqmKE4HsdDYuRxiX8DVRZaMrgtuq